Handheld XRF analyzer featuring 55 kV X-ray tube (55 kV, 100 uA, 5.5 W) for performance on Priority Pollutant and RCRA metals Cd, Ba, Sn, Sb and Ag.

The device needs to be engineered with a mostly metallic, tapered ergonomic design ideal for heat dissipation and field ruggedness – essentials for high volume in field soil testing requirements.

High resolution, high count rate silicon drift detector (25 mm2 SDD, 135 eV at 5.95 Mn K-alpha line, at > 90% live time, 250k cps) for fast and precise analysis of soils, rocks, ores and other non-alloy sample types.

Three separate beam settings for possible detection limits on Cd, Ba, Ag, Sn and Sb while also achieving low detection limits from P to Pb.

Analyzer auto-calibrates and checks calibration on external 316 stainless test material (included).

Analyzer features protective mesh covering SDD detector to eliminate accidental detector punctures.

Analyzer must include integrated micro and macro camera for photo documentation of tests and reading QR codes for recording sample identification for chain of custody.

Must be usable on Google-powered, Android operating system.

Must include wireless and Bluetooth built in for easy connectivity to other devices and GPS connectivity via an external GPS/Bluetooth to allow the device software to seamlessly tag results with high-resolution spatial coordinates.

55 kV for best performance on: Cd, Ba, Ag, Sn, Sb Plus multiple beam element package: P, S, K, Ca, Ti, V, Cr, Mn, Fe, Co, Ni, Cu, Zn, As, Se, Rb, Sr, Zr, Mo, Hg, Pb, Tl.

PC Software for PC operation, import/export of results, data management.

Each system must include: 2 Li-Ion batteries, battery charger, ruggedized carrying case, spare Prolene windows, operations manual, 1 year manufacturing warranty, as well as, a Silicone Sleeve (small Screen)...
